Basic facts about this digital color

The digital color #75EFA0 is classified in the Register under the Spring Green Color Family, with High Saturation and Very Light brightness. Its exact recipe is rgb(117, 239, 160) — 45.9% red, 93.7% green, 62.7% blue — and for print it converts to CMYK 48 / 0 / 31 / 6. New to color codes? See our guide to RGB color codes.

A strongly colored fresh green-cyan, #75EFA0 appears airy and pastel-like. Designers typically reach for tones like this for clean interfaces where content needs room to breathe. In The Official Register of Color Names it is a near neighbor of Seafoam Green (#7AF9AB). Its next-closest registered neighbors are Light Bluish Green (#76FDA8) and Seafoam (#80F9AD).

Technically, the mix leans on its green channel (rgb(117, 239, 160)), which gives #75EFA0 its character. If you plan to put text on a #75EFA0 background, choose black — the contrast ratio is 14.6:1 (passing WCAG AAA), while white manages only 1.4:1. No one has named #75EFA0 so far. #75EFA0 color harmonies

Color harmonies are pleasing color schemes created according to their position on a color wheel.

Complementary

Complementary color schemes are made by picking two opposite colors con the color wheel. They appear vibrant near to each other.

Complementary color schemes

Split complementary

Split complementary schemes are like complementary but they uses two adiacent colors of the complement. They are more flexible than complementary ones.

Split complementary color scheme

Analogous

Analogous color schemes are made by picking three colors that are next to each other on the color wheel. They are perceived as calm and serene.

Analogous color scheme

Triadic

Triadic color schemes are created by picking three colors equally spaced on the color wheel. They appear quite contrasted and multicolored.

Triadic color scheme

Tetradic

Tetradic color schemes are made form two couples of complementary colors in a rectangular shape on the color wheel.

Tetradic color scheme

Square

Square color schemes are like tetradic arranged in a square instead of rectangle. Colors appear even more contrasting.

Square color scheme
